// Copyright (C) 2015 Klaralvdalens Datakonsult AB (KDAB).
// SPDX-License-Identifier: LicenseRef-Qt-Commercial OR GPL-3.0-only
#include <QtTest/QTest>
#include <Qt3DCore/private/qservicelocator_p.h>
#include <Qt3DCore/private/qopenglinformationservice_p.h>
#include <Qt3DCore/private/qsysteminformationservice_p.h>
#include <QScopedPointer>
using namespace Qt3DCore;
class DummyService : public QAbstractServiceProvider
{
public:
DummyService()
: QAbstractServiceProvider(QServiceLocator::UserService + 1,
QStringLiteral("Dummy Service"))
{}
int data() const { return 10; }
float moreData() const { return 3.14159f; }
};
class DummySystemInfoService : public QSystemInformationService
{
public:
DummySystemInfoService()
: QSystemInformationService(nullptr, QStringLiteral("Dummy System Information Service"))
{}
};
class tst_QServiceLocator : public QObject
{
Q_OBJECT
public:
tst_QServiceLocator() : QObject() {}
~tst_QServiceLocator() {}
private slots:
void construction();
void defaultServices();
void addRemoveDefaultService();
void addRemoveUserService();
};
void tst_QServiceLocator::construction()
{
QServiceLocator locator;
QVERIFY(locator.serviceCount() == QServiceLocator::DefaultServiceCount);
}
void tst_QServiceLocator::defaultServices()
{
QServiceLocator locator;
QOpenGLInformationService *glInfo = locator.openGLInformation();
QVERIFY(glInfo != nullptr);
QVERIFY(glInfo->description() == QStringLiteral("Null OpenGL Information Service"));
QSystemInformationService *sysInfo = locator.systemInformation();
QVERIFY(sysInfo != nullptr);
QVERIFY(sysInfo->description() == QStringLiteral("Default System Information Service"));
QVERIFY(sysInfo->threadPoolThreadCount() != 0);
}
void tst_QServiceLocator::addRemoveDefaultService()
{
// Create locator and register a custom service that replaces a default service
QScopedPointer<DummySystemInfoService> dummy(new DummySystemInfoService);
QServiceLocator locator;
locator.registerServiceProvider(QServiceLocator::SystemInformation, dummy.data());
QVERIFY(locator.serviceCount() == QServiceLocator::DefaultServiceCount);
// Get the service from the locator and check it works as expected
QSystemInformationService *service = locator.systemInformation();
QVERIFY(service == dummy.data());
// Ensure the other default services work
QOpenGLInformationService *glInfo = locator.openGLInformation();
QVERIFY(glInfo != nullptr);
QVERIFY(glInfo->description() == QStringLiteral("Null OpenGL Information Service"));
QVERIFY(glInfo->format() == QSurfaceFormat());
// Remove custom service
locator.unregisterServiceProvider(QServiceLocator::SystemInformation);
QVERIFY(locator.serviceCount() == QServiceLocator::DefaultServiceCount);
// Check the dummy service still exists
QVERIFY(!dummy.isNull());
}
void tst_QServiceLocator::addRemoveUserService()
{
// Create locator and register a custom service
QScopedPointer<DummyService> dummy(new DummyService);
QServiceLocator locator;
locator.registerServiceProvider(dummy->type(), dummy.data());
QVERIFY(locator.serviceCount() == QServiceLocator::DefaultServiceCount + 1);
// Get the service from the locator and check it works as expected
DummyService *service = locator.service<DummyService>(dummy->type());
QVERIFY(service == dummy.data());
QVERIFY(service->data() == 10);
QVERIFY(qFuzzyCompare(service->moreData(), 3.14159f));
// Ensure the default services work
QSystemInformationService *sysInfo = locator.systemInformation();
QVERIFY(sysInfo != nullptr);
QVERIFY(sysInfo->description() == QStringLiteral("Default System Information Service"));
QVERIFY(sysInfo->threadPoolThreadCount() != 0);
// Remove custom service
locator.unregisterServiceProvider(dummy->type());
QVERIFY(locator.serviceCount() == QServiceLocator::DefaultServiceCount);
// Check the dummy service still exists
QVERIFY(dummy->data() == 10);
}
QTEST_MAIN(tst_QServiceLocator)
#include "tst_qservicelocator.moc"
